About Thomas Giachetti
Thomas Giachetti is a scholar working on Geophysics, Atmospheric Science, Earth-Surface Processes, Management, Monitoring, Policy and Law and Molecular Biology, having authored 33 papers that have together received 1.0k indexed citations. Recurring topics across this work include Geological and Geochemical Analysis (21 papers), earthquake and tectonic studies (14 papers), Geology and Paleoclimatology Research (13 papers), High-pressure geophysics and materials (7 papers), Geological formations and processes (6 papers), Landslides and related hazards (4 papers), Paleontology and Stratigraphy of Fossils (2 papers) and Earthquake Detection and Analysis (2 papers). The work is most often cited by research in Geophysics (785 citations), Earth-Surface Processes (166 citations), Atmospheric Science (359 citations), Geology (74 citations) and Management, Monitoring, Policy and Law (147 citations). Thomas Giachetti has collaborated with scholars based in United States, France and United Kingdom. Frequent co-authors include Karim Kelfoun, Raphaël Paris, Alain Burgisser, T. H. Druitt, Laurent Arbaret, Helge Torgersen, Philippe Labazuy, Budianto Ontowirjo, James E. Gardner and B. F. Houghton. Their work appears in journals such as Bulletin of Volcanology, Journal of Volcanology and Geothermal Research, Geochemistry Geophysics Geosystems, Earth and Planetary Science Letters and Marine Geology.
